Hand Beaten Copper Viola Vase Color:Copper Handloomed by a women's weavingThis classy copper vase is an exclusive hand beaten offering. As the name suggests, hand beating involves hammering and beating metal by hand to give it a desired shape and design. It has been a big part of the Indian history of traditional crafting. Metalworks were standard household articles, all of which were hand beaten by the native artisans.
